What You Will Do
-
Complete assessments and interventions in line with Wales Safeguarding Procedures and the Signs of Safety framework.
-
Develop child-centred care and support plans in collaboration with children, young people, and families.
-
Work across Child in Need, Child Protection, and Looked After Children cases as required.
-
Lead and contribute to multi-agency meetings, including Child Protection Conferences, Core Groups, and LAC Reviews.
-
Undertake Section 47 enquiries, assessing and responding to safeguarding risks.
-
Manage a varied caseload, ensuring timely and accurate recording within WCCIS.
-
Use trauma-informed approaches to build strong, trusted relationships with families.
-
Partner with education, health, police, and youth services to deliver coordinated interventions.
-
Maintain compliance with Social Care Wales professional standards.
